Responsibilities:
- Develop and maintain Java-based BPM solutions, implementing business processes and workflows based on functional requirements.
- Design, model, and implement business processes using BPMN.
- Develop and integrate process orchestration, rules, and workflows within enterprise systems.
- Write clean, testable, scalable, and maintainable Java code following best practices.
- Perform unit testing and support system and integration testing of BPM solutions.
- Identify, analyze, and resolve software defects and issues in a timely manner.
- Work closely with senior developers, software engineers, and other team members to understand project goals and deliver high-quality solutions.
- Create and maintain technical documentation related to process design and implementation.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's from AEI / TEI in Computer Science or a related field.
- Minimum 1 year of experience in Java development.
- Hands-on experience with BPM platforms and concepts.
- Knowledge of BPMN and workflow-based application design.
- Experience with Camunda and/or Drools will be considered a strong asset.
- Familiarity with IDEs such as IntelliJ IDEA or Eclipse.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a team-oriented environment.
- Willingness to learn and adapt to new technologies and BPM tools.
